Tonkatsu DJ Agetarō TV Anime Casts Daiki Yamashita, Kouji Ishii, Kenjiro Tsuda, More

posted on by Rafael Antonio Pineda
Keiji Fujiwara, M.A.O, Takashi Matsuyama, Chafurin also cast in April anime

The official website for the television anime adaptation of author Ipyao and artist Yūjirō Koyama's Tonkatsu DJ Agetarō manga unveiled a new visual and the main cast for the anime on Thursday.

The anime's cast includes:

Daiki Yamashita as Agetarō Katsumata

Kouji Ishii as Agesaku Katsumata

Kenjiro Tsuda as Shūgo Oshibori

Keiji Fujiwara as DJ Oily

M.A.O as Sonoko Hattori

Takashi Matsuyama as Gorō Mizokuro

Chafūrin as DJ Big Master Fly


The anime is premiering in April.

Akitarō Daichi (Sexy Commando Gaiden: Sugoi yo!! Masaru-san, Fruits Basket) is directing the anime at Studio DEEN (Fate/stay night, Reikenzan: Hoshikuzu-tachi no Utage, Umineko - When They Cry). Daisuke Fujiwara of MU-STARS will produce the music.

The gag manga follows Agetarō Katsumata, a stupid but honest guy whose family has run a tonkatsu (breaded pork cutlet) restaurant for three generations. He's also a beginner club DJ.

The manga series began weekly serialization on Shueisha's Shonen Jump+ app in November 2014. Shortly after it debuted, a panel from the comic went viral. The panel features the main character having an epiphany that "tonkatsu cooks and DJs are the same" and makes a pun on "flyer" (for an event) and "fryer" (at a restaurant).

The manga is also serialized monthly in Shueisha's Men's Non No fashion magazine. Shueisha published the fifth compiled volume of the manga on January 4.
